Что такое криптография: намерения, задачи и отрасли применения
Криптография представляет собой дисциплину о методах обеспечения сведений от несанкционированного проникновения. Ключевая цель криптографии заключается в поддержании конфиденциальности данных при их передаче и размещении. Специалисты конструируют вычислительные алгоритмы, которые конвертируют оригинальное послание в защищённый вид.
Сегодняшняя криптография решает четыре главные цели. Первая цель — поддержание секретности, когда только допущенные юзеры приобретают проникновение к материалу. Вторая цель связана с верификацией автора. Третья проблема касается целостности данных, обеспечивая, что 1xbet официальный сайт не было искажено при передаче. Четвёртая проблема — невозможность отказа от авторства письма.
Отрасли внедрения криптографии покрывают обилие сфер активности. Финансовый отрасль использует 1xbet для защиты экономических переводов и частных сведений. Правительственные структуры задействуют криптографические методы для гарантирования безопасности закрытой информации. Онлайн-торговля опирается на шифрование при проведении платежей и охране информации потребителей.
Главные понятия: ключ, шифр, публичные и защищённые сведения
Ключ является собой закрытый значение, который задействуется в методе кодирования для преобразования данных. Величина ключа вычисляется в битах и прямо сказывается на надёжность защиты. Сегодняшние системы эксплуатируют ключи величиной от 128 до 256 бит.
Шифр представляет метод конвертации первоначальных информации в нечитаемый формат. Процесс криптования конвертирует читаемый текст в набор символов, который невозможно расшифровать без определённого ключа. Инверсный процедура называется расшифрованием и восстанавливает исходное содержание. Разнообразные алгоритмы используют 1хбет для обеспечения разных градаций безопасности.
Открытые данные доступны всякому клиенту без ограничений. Подобная информация не требует особой охраны и может свободно распределяться. Иллюстрациями являются публичные уведомления или справочные ресурсы.
Секретные сведения нуждаются контроля доступа и охраны от сторонних субъектов. К конфиденциальной данным принадлежат персональные данные, бизнес тайны, финансовые счета. Предприятия используют 1xbet казино для недопущения раскрытия конфиденциальных данных.
Симметрические способы кодирования: основа единого ключа
Симметрическое криптование построено на эксплуатации единого ключа для конвертации и восстановления данных. Автор эксплуатирует ключ для шифрования послания, а получатель применяет тот же ключ для расшифровки. Оба стороны взаимодействия обязаны заранее согласовать о конфиденциальном ключе.
Ключевое преимущество симметрических методов состоит в высокой скорости обработки сведений. Расчётные действия требуют незначительных возможностей процессора, что позволяет криптовать масштабные объёмы сведений за краткое срок. Финансовые учреждения используют 1xbet для обеспечения миллионов транзакций каждодневно.
Главная задача симметрического шифрования связана с распределением ключей между участниками. Пересылка секретного ключа по незащищённому маршруту порождает опасность перехвата киберпреступниками. При раскрытии ключа любая защищённая сведения делается доступной.
Распространённые симметричные алгоритмы охватывают AES, DES и Blowfish. Стандарт AES считается максимально надёжным и используется правительственными органами. Алгоритм обеспечивает ключи размером 128, 192 и 256 бит для 1хбет в зависимости от нужд решения.
Асимметричная криптография: набор ключей и коммуникация информацией
Асимметричное кодирование применяет два математически соединённых ключа для защиты информации. Общедоступный ключ передаётся вольно и доступен любым заинтересованным. Приватный ключ содержится в тайне и ведом только владельцу. Информация, зашифрованная одним ключом, декодируется только связанным ключом.
Операция передачи письмами осуществляется таким образом. Автор извлекает общедоступный ключ реципиента из открытого источника. Потом источник кодирует письмо этим ключом и отправляет информацию. Получатель эксплуатирует свой конфиденциальный ключ для декодирования контента.
Асимметрическая криптография решает трудность раздачи ключей, типичную для симметрических систем. Сторонам обмена не требуется предварительно договариваться о конфиденциальном ключе. Открытые ключи транслируются по штатным соединениям передачи без опасности разглашения.
Фундаментальные методы асимметрического шифрования включают:
- RSA — максимально востребованный метод, построенный на сложности разложения больших чисел
- ECC — задействует 1xbet казино на фундаменте эллиптических кривых, предполагает меньшей длины ключа
- ElGamal — задействуется для кодирования и создания цифровых автографов
Хеш-функции: одностороннее преобразование и контроль неизменности
Хеш-функция является собой математический метод, который конвертирует сведения произвольного объёма в цепочку заданной длины. Продукт конвертации называется хеш-суммой или хешем. Характеристика хеш-функции заключается в невозможности воссоздания начальных сведений из созданного хеша.
Криптографические хеш-функции имеют тремя значимыми особенностями. Первое свойство — детерминированность, когда одинаковые начальные данные всегда создают аналогичный хеш. Второе особенность касается устойчивости к коллизиям. Третье характеристика кроется в лавинном эффекте, когда малейшее корректировка входных данных целиком модифицирует продукт.
Проверка сохранности сведений формирует основное употребление хеш-функций. Источник формирует хеш-сумму документа до передачей. Адресат вторично формирует хеш доставленного файла и сопоставляет итоги. Совпадение хеш-сумм удостоверяет, что файл не был трансформирован.
Востребованные хеш-функции охватывают SHA-256, SHA-3 и MD5. Способ SHA-256 генерирует хеш длиной 256 бит и массово используется в 1xbet для поддержания защищённости операций. Obsolete MD5 не советуется для существенных сценариев.
Цифровые подписи: как доказывается достоверность источника
Электронная автограф составляет собой криптографический способ, который проверяет создание электронного файла. Система основана на асимметрическом кодировании и хеш-функциях. Электронная автограф подтверждает, что файл сформирован конкретным отправителем и не был модифицирован.
Процедура генерации электронной автографа содержит несколько стадий. Первоначально отправитель определяет хеш-сумму документа с посредством криптографической операции. Потом полученный хеш шифруется закрытым ключом отправителя. Криптованный хеш становится цифровой автографом и прикрепляется к материалу.
Проверка аутентичности осуществляется реципиентом материала. Получатель декодирует автограф публичным ключом отправителя и выделяет начальный хеш. Синхронно реципиент независимо определяет хеш-сумму доставленного файла. Равенство двух хеш-сумм доказывает подлинность принадлежности и исключение изменений.
Цифровые подписи активно эксплуатируются в электронном документообороте организаций. Правительственные организации задействуют 1хбет для утверждения официальных документов и деклараций. Финансовые механизмы требуют электронные автографы для одобрения значительных расчётов и финансовых действий.
Производство и содержание криптографических ключей
Генерация криптографических ключей предполагает применения качественных ресурсов случайности. Плохой производитель производит предсказуемые ключи, которые хакеры могут вычислить. Современные операционные системы используют аппаратные механизмы, аккумулирующие энтропию из физических событий: движения мыши, кликов клавиш, флуктуаций сетевых интерфейсов.
Качество генерации непосредственно воздействует на безопасность всей системы. Программные производители эксплуатируют вычислительные алгоритмы для создания цепочек. Такие генераторы нуждаются первоначального параметра, который должен быть подлинно непредсказуемым.
Размещение закрытых ключей составляет чрезвычайно важную проблему информационной защищённости. Ключи нельзя содержать в читаемом формате на жестком накопителе. Профессиональные устройства — физические модули защищённости — предоставляют безопасное сохранение без возможности получения.
Программные методы содержания включают кодирование ключей посредством помощью основного-пароля. Клиент удерживает единый мощный шифр, который охраняет любые прочие ключи. Учреждения эксплуатируют 1xbet казино для общего руководства ключами и проверки проникновения персонала.
Типичные уязвимости и ошибки при задействовании криптографии
Ошибочное эксплуатация криптографических способов порождает серьезные пробелы в охране данных. Разработчики регулярно допускают просчёты при включении криптографии в программное решение. Даже надёжные алгоритмы становятся небезопасными при ошибочной реализации.
Применение старых методов составляет распространенную угрозу безопасности. Многие платформы продолжают эксплуатировать MD5 или DES, несмотря на обнаруженные уязвимости. Хакеры успешно взламывают такие способы с посредством сегодняшних расчётных средств.
Ненадёжные пароли и небольшие ключи уменьшают надёжность любой криптографической платформы. Клиенты назначают элементарные шифры, которые без труда взламываются методом подбора. Ключи недостаточной величины взламываются за допустимое период.
Ключевые ошибки при работе с криптографией содержат:
- Хранение ключей вместе с защищёнными данными в единой решении
- Отсутствие верификации удостоверений при создании защищённых коммуникаций
- Вторичное задействование разовых ключей и начальных векторов
- Игнорирование апдейтов сохранности для 1хбет в криптографических наборах
Внедрение криптографии в обыденной практике: HTTPS, мессенджеры, расчёты
Протокол HTTPS защищает транспортировку информации между обозревателем пользователя и веб-сервером. Каждое обращение ресурса с маркером https самостоятельно включает криптование соединения. Браузер и сервер меняются ключами и отправляют сведения в закодированном виде. Хакеры не могут захватить пароли, данные карт или персональные сообщения при задействовании HTTPS.
Современные мессенджеры задействуют end-to-end криптование для защиты общения юзеров. Сообщения кодируются на девайсе автора и расшифровываются только на девайсе получателя. Серверы мессенджера пересылают защищённые информацию без шанса увидеть наполнение. Популярные продукты задействуют 1xbet казино для поддержания секретности миллиардов писем ежедневно.
Цифровые платёжные системы полагаются на криптографию для сохранности финансовых операций. Банковские карты имеют элементы с криптографическими ключами, которые формируют одноразовые пароли для всякой транзакции. Мобильные программы банков шифруют данные перед пересылкой на сервер. Методика блокчейн эксплуатирует криптографические подписи для удостоверения переводов в криптовалютах.